Cost of Production
The total expense incurred in manufacturing a product or providing a service, including raw materials, labor, and overhead costs.
Raw Materials
The basic, unprocessed or partially processed materials used to produce goods and finished products in manufacturing.
Work in Process Inventory
Goods partially completed in manufacturing but not yet ready for sale, reported as a current asset.
Manufacturing Overhead Applied
The allocation of manufacturing overhead costs to units of product based on a predetermined rate or base.
